Carrifran Gans
Carrifran Gans
The eastern side of Carrifran Glen, a project to return this ice-carved valley in the Southern Uplands to the wild forest that it once was, before modern man and the sheep arrived. The Borders Forest Trust bought the 650 ha of the Carrifran Valley in 2000, and the process of restoration continues. For more information see LinkExternal link.
